Little Platte River at Smithville, MO

Little Platte River at Smithville, MO is USGS streamgage 06821150, monitoring river discharge in hydrologic subbasin 10240012. It drains a watershed of about 234 square miles. Discharge records at this site go back to 1947. Typical flow runs near 44.8 cfs in July and 29.3 cfs in April, with the higher of the two arriving in July.

Typical flow by month

Long-term daily discharge percentiles from the USGS record (up to 50 years of data), averaged within each month. These describe the historical normal range — they are not a forecast and not today's reading.

Historical monthly discharge percentiles in cubic feet per second
Month Low p10 Typical p50 High p90 Range
January 7.8 15.8 419.7
February 8 23.2 309.1
March 10.2 28.9 554.5
April 10.1 29.3 645.8
May 9.8 43.3 829.1
June 9 97 881.3
July 8.5 44.8 940.8
August 7.4 11.8 459.8
September 6.8 10.7 461.5
October 6.8 11.6 589.1
November 7.3 12.8 498.5
December 8 15.5 375.2

All values in cubic feet per second (cfs).
